[0001] This utility model relates to the field of plastic pipe bundling and packaging technology, and in particular to a plastic pipe bundling and packaging equipment. Background Technology

[0002] Plastic pipe bundling packaging refers to the process of arranging and securely binding multiple plastic pipes into a neat transport unit to prevent them from scattering or shifting during transportation. Plastic pipe bundling packaging is not only the final step before products leave the factory, but also a crucial step in ensuring product quality, improving transportation efficiency, reducing costs, maintaining brand image, and meeting environmental protection requirements.

[0003] Plastic pipe bundling and packaging equipment is often used for the bundling and packaging of plastic pipes. This equipment is an automated or semi-automated device that uses its own accessories to arrange scattered pipes neatly and lock them together. However, existing plastic pipe bundling and packaging equipment is inconvenient to operate when bundling plastic pipes. Utility Model Content

[0035] See Figures 1-4 A preferred embodiment of the present invention provides a plastic pipe bundling and packaging device, comprising: a placement platform 1, a clamping assembly, a rotating bundling component 6, a cutting assembly 7, a first driving source 8, a second driving source 9, and a third driving source 10.

[0036] The placement platform 1 is used to place plastic pipes. The top of the placement platform 1 is provided with a limiting groove 2, which extends horizontally. The limiting groove 2 is used to accommodate multiple plastic pipes. The limiting groove 2 can be composed of two spaced plates, or it can be more simply composed of multiple spaced columns.

[0037] The clamping assembly includes a first clamping part 3, a second clamping part 4, and a support base 5. The first clamping part 3 includes a first horizontal pivot shaft 301 and a first swing rod 302. The first horizontal pivot shaft 301 is pivotally connected to and supported by the support base 5. One end of the first swing rod 302 is connected to the first horizontal pivot shaft 301 and moves around the axis of the first horizontal pivot shaft 301. The other end of the first swing rod 302 is connected to a clamping rod 303. The second clamping part 4 includes a second horizontal pivot shaft 401 and a second swing rod 402. Supported by and supported by the support base 5, one end of the second swing rod 402 is connected to the second horizontal pivot shaft 401 and moves around the axis of the second horizontal pivot shaft 401. The other end of the second swing rod 402 is connected to a clamping block 403. The clamping rod 303 is adapted to the clamping block 403 to cooperate in clamping the end of the strapping. Since the clamping rod 303 and the clamping block 403 need to be controlled to move separately to clamp or release the end of the strapping during use, it is necessary to set different pivot shafts to control the two clamping parts separately to achieve the desired effect.

[0038] The clamping assembly is located between the placement platform 1 and the rotating strapping component 6. The rotating strapping component 6 includes a winding mechanism 601 and a support rod 602. The winding mechanism 601 moves circumferentially around multiple plastic tubes. The support rod 602 is used to thread the strapping tape and provide support for the strapping tape. The support rod 602 is connected to the winding mechanism 601 so as to follow the winding mechanism 601 in moving circumferentially around the multiple plastic tubes, thereby allowing the strapping tape to wrap around the multiple plastic tubes. The winding mechanism 601 can be composed of a rotating shaft and a connecting rod. The connecting rod connects the support rod 602 to the rotating shaft, so that when the rotating shaft moves around its own axis, it drives the support rod 602 to rotate together. Of course, the winding mechanism 601 can also be designed with other structures.

[0039] The cutting component 7 is used to cut the strapping tape after the strapping is finished. The cutting component 7 can be cut manually using a sharp tool, or it can be a device equipped with a sharp tool specifically for cutting the strapping tape. Alternatively, the cutting component 7 can be set as a sharp part connected to the clamping block 403. After the strapping tape is wrapped, the strapping tape can be cut directly when the clamping block 403 approaches the clamping rod 303.

[0040] The first drive source 8 is connected to the rewinding mechanism 601. The first drive source 8 can be a servo motor, which can provide extremely high position, speed, and torque control accuracy and dynamic response performance; other motors can also be selected, such as stepper motors or DC motors.

[0041] The second drive source 9 is driven and connected to the first horizontal pivot shaft 301. The second drive source 9 can be a stepper motor. Under open-loop control, the stepper motor can achieve precise position and speed control, and has a simple structure and relatively low cost. Of course, other motors can also be selected, such as DC motors or AC synchronous motors.

[0042] The third drive source 10 is driven and connected to the second horizontal pivot shaft 401. The third drive source 10 can be a stepper motor, which can achieve precise control of position, speed and torque, and has a higher cost performance than other motors in low-power working scenarios; of course, other motors can also be selected, such as AC synchronous motors or servo motors.

[0043] When using this utility model, first place multiple plastic pipes in the limiting groove 2 of the placement platform 1. Then, fix the strapping on the support rod 602. The end of the strapping is clamped by the clamping rod 303 and the clamping block 403. Then, start the first drive source 8 to drive the winding mechanism 601. The support rod 602 follows the winding mechanism 601 to drive the strapping to rotate at a certain angle so that the strapping is wrapped around the multiple plastic pipes. Then, start the third drive source 10 to drive the second pivot shaft to rotate, thereby moving the clamping block 403 connected to the second swing rod 402 away from the end of the strapping. The second drive source 9 is activated to drive the first pivot shaft to rotate, thereby moving the clamping rod 303 connected to the first swing rod 302 away from the end of the strapping tape. Then, the first drive source 8 is activated again, so that the strapping tape wraps around multiple plastic pipes. After the wrapping is completed, the second drive source 9 is activated, so that the clamping rod 303 moves to the wrapping range of the strapping tape, and the strapping tape rotates at a certain angle to wrap the clamping rod 303 as well. Then, the third drive source 10 is activated to drive the clamping block 403 to move, so that it works with the clamping rod 303 to clamp the strapping tape. Finally, the cutting component 7 is used to cut off the excess strapping tape.

[0044] The limiting groove 2, extending horizontally from the top of the placement platform 1, accommodates multiple plastic pipes, thus limiting their movement and preventing them from unraveling during bundling, thereby improving work efficiency. The first horizontal pivot shaft 301 controls the swing of the clamping rod 303, and the second horizontal pivot shaft 401 controls the swing of the clamping block 403. Before bundling the plastic pipes, the end of the bundling tape can be manually clamped to facilitate subsequent winding, reducing labor costs and improving ease of operation. The winding mechanism 601 drives the support rod 602, through which the bundling tape is threaded, to bundle the plastic pipes, eliminating the need for manual bundling and further improving work efficiency and ease of use.

[0045] Preferably, a plastic pipe bundling and packaging device further includes an active limiting component 11 and an auxiliary limiting component 12. The active limiting component 11 and the auxiliary limiting component 12 are arranged at intervals along the horizontal direction at both ends of the plastic pipe to cooperate in limiting the plastic pipe. The active limiting component 11 includes a first driving mechanism 1101 and a first abutting plate 1102. The first driving mechanism 1101 is connected to the first abutting plate 1102 so that the first abutting plate 1102 moves closer to or further away from the plastic pipe along the horizontal direction, thereby pushing multiple plastic pipes together for easy bundling. The overall outer contour of the first abutting plate 1102 can be square or round to adapt to the overall outer contour of multiple plastic pipes after bundling. The first driving mechanism 1101 can be a telescopic mechanism, such as a hydraulic rod mechanism, which has good stability and strong overload resistance; or a pneumatic rod mechanism, which has a simple structure and high cost performance.

[0046] Preferably, the auxiliary limiting component 12 includes a second driving mechanism 1201 and a second abutting plate 1202. The second driving mechanism 1201 is connected to the second abutting plate 1202 so that the second abutting plate 1202 moves closer to or further away from the plastic pipes in the horizontal direction, thereby aligning multiple plastic pipes for easy bundling. The overall outer contour of the second abutting plate 1202 can be square or round to fit the overall outer contour of the bundled plastic pipes. The second driving mechanism 1201 can be a pneumatic rod mechanism, which offers flexible layout and convenient power transmission; or it can be a hydraulic rod mechanism, which offers good load capacity and high stability.

[0047] Preferably, the rotating binding member 6 is provided in at least two sets, and the two sets of rotating binding members 6 are arranged at intervals along the horizontal direction at both ends of the plastic pipe. This allows the two ends of the plastic pipe to be bound at the same time, which improves work efficiency and makes the plastic pipe more secure.

[0048] Preferably, the first drive mechanism 1101 is movably sleeved on the center of the winding mechanism 601 of one set of rotating binding members 6 and is driven by the first drive source 8. While the first drive source 8 drives the first drive mechanism 1101 to extend and retract, it also provides rotational power to the winding mechanism 601. The second drive mechanism 1201 is movably sleeved on the center of the winding mechanism 601 of the other set of rotating binding members 6 and is driven by the first drive source 8. While the first drive source 8 drives the second drive mechanism 1201 to extend and retract, it also provides rotational power to the winding mechanism 601. The first drive mechanism 1101 and the second drive mechanism 1201 can be pneumatic mechanisms, which are simple in structure and cost-effective. This arrangement of combining the two mechanisms allows the winding mechanism 601 to rotate while the first drive mechanism 1101 and the second drive mechanism 1201 extend and retract horizontally. The two working parts do not interfere with each other during operation, and the space utilization rate is also improved. This arrangement of combining the two mechanisms can be referenced in the Cam tube automatic packaging machine. Alternatively, the first drive mechanism 1101 and the second drive mechanism 1201 can be separated from the rewinding mechanism 601. The first drive mechanism 1101 and the second drive mechanism 1201 can be set within the rewinding range of the rewinding mechanism 601. The first drive mechanism 1101 and the second drive mechanism 1201 can be individually connected to the motor drive. Using this combination of motor and cylinder, the advantages of the precise, controllable, and continuous rotary motion of the motor and the simple, fast, and large-stroke linear reciprocating motion of the cylinder can be fully utilized to improve the ease of use of the device.

[0049] Preferably, the cutting component 7 is a sharp blade block, which is connected to the clamping block 403 and located on the upper part of the clamping block 403. It should be noted that the default winding direction of the strapping is first through the upper part of the clamping block 403 and then to the lower part of the clamping block 403. Therefore, setting the sharp blade block on the upper part of the clamping block 403 can cut the strapping while still clamping the end of the strapping. If the winding direction of the strapping is reversed, the sharp blade block needs to be set on the lower part of the clamping block 403 to achieve the desired effect. With the sharp part of the sharp blade block facing the strapping, this setting allows the excess strapping to be cut directly when the clamping block 403 approaches the clamping rod 303 again to clamp the strapping after the strapping is completed, without the need for manual or additional mechanisms to cut, thus improving work efficiency.

[0050] Preferably, a plastic pipe bundling and packaging device further includes a pushing mechanism 13, which includes a pushing plate 1301, a lifting part 1302, and a motor. The pushing plate 1301 is connected to the lifting part 1302. The lifting part 1302 can be a telescopic mechanism that can extend to the required length, greatly expanding the reach or working area without moving the entire device. The lifting part 1302 is electrically connected to the motor. The motor can be a stepper motor, which has a simple structure and relatively low cost; or it can be a servo motor, which can provide extremely high position, speed, and torque control accuracy and dynamic response performance.

[0051] Preferably, the placement platform 1 has a clearance opening 14, which is located above the pushing mechanism 13. The clearance opening 14 penetrates the placement platform 1 along the wall thickness direction to allow the pushing plate 1301 to pass through. Placing the pushing mechanism 13 below the placement platform 1 can reduce space waste and further hide the pushing mechanism 13, enhancing the overall aesthetics.

[0052] Preferably, a plastic pipe bundling and packaging device further includes a sliding platform 15, which has a downwardly inclined section 1501 and a horizontal section 1502. The higher end of the downwardly inclined section 1501 abuts against the top of the limiting groove 2, and the lower end of the downwardly inclined section 1501 connects to the horizontal section 1502. This arrangement allows the bundled plastic pipes to slide smoothly down the downwardly inclined section 1501 to the horizontal section 1502 after being pushed out by the pushing mechanism 13 and falling into the sliding platform 15. A support column 1503 is connected to the bottom of the sliding platform 15 to support the sliding platform 15 and prevent it from being crushed by the plastic pipes.

[0053] Preferably, the push plate 1301 is oriented towards the inclined downward section 1501, so that when the push mechanism 13 pushes out the bundled plastic pipe, the plastic pipe will naturally roll down along the inclined push plate 1301 onto the sliding platform 15 due to its own weight after it is higher than the limiting groove 2.
